The TDL of up to 330 ps is used to precisely adjust the repetition rate of the WebDouble sideband is a type of Amplitude modulation in which the frequency spectrum of the message signal is symmetrically situated above & below the carrier signal’s frequency. The upper & lower frequencies are known as sidebands of the modulated signal. Upper sideband (USB) has frequency components higher than the carrier frequency and the ...

Webc, the filter’s gain is not 0, therefore some of the other sideband’s frequency components are passed by the filter and s VSB (t) has a vestigial sideband. • The bandwidth of s VSB (t) = B m +x. Generally, since we are trying to reduce the bandwidth compared to DSB-SC, x is smaller than B m. An SSB signal may be derived from this by the use of a suitable bandpass filter - commonly called, in this application, an SSB sideband filter. This, the filter method, is probably the most common method of SSB generation.
